SDE for Oracle JDeveloper is a UML tool that includes support for all UML diagrams and code engineering. The latest version includes updated features such as faster project loading and saving speed, a shape editor, and a data flow diagram.

With the aid of this UML CASE tool, you can quickly build quality applications that are faster, better, and cheaper. The software enables you to draw all forms of UML diagrams in JDeveloper, reverse engineer Java code to class diagrams, generate Java code, and generate documentation.
Some of the SDE-JD Features are support for UML version 2.1, Business Workflow diagram, Shape editor, Enhanced project loading and saving speed, and Data flow diagram. The Use Case Details Editor is an all-in-one environment for specifying a use case’s details, including general model specification and use case descriptions. The Full-Screen Diagram Editing functionality maximizes the diagramming area, while the EJB Diagram allows you to visualize EJB systems.
The EJB Code Generation and Deployment feature enables you to create beans for your application development and deployment, while the ORM support helps to generate Java objects from the database. Furthermore, the software enables you to generate databases from ERD, reverse existing DBMS to ERD, and reveal code to the model and diagram.
Additionally, the software provides numerous functionalities such as Instant Reverse for Java, C, .NET exe/dll, XML, XML Schema, IDL, Code Generation, Round-trip engineering, Automatic synchronization between source code and diagrams, Automatic diagram layout, and much more. The program allows for PDF/HTML report generation, version control, and Visio Integration.
Visual Paradigm SDE for JDeveloper is not only a great UML CASE tool but also supports various other UML Modeling Tools and UML Plugins such as SDE for Eclipse, Borland JBuilder, IntelliJ IDEA, NetBeans, Sun ONE, WebLogic Workshop, and Microsoft Visual Studio for Windows.
